原文:C#執行Sql 時,出現“算術運算導致溢出”問題,如何解決?

昨天在C 執行oracle的sql語句時,總是報錯,原先在pl sql 執行sql語句是可以的,在C 執行就報 算術運算導致溢出 問題 SQL語句 SQL查詢結果 在C 執行時,log日志異常信息 最后,百度一下,終於知道原因了。 問題原因: Oracle的精度和C 之間的精度是不一致的,因為我的SQL語句用到計算兩個日期相差天數的函數 TO NUMBER , 在pl sql中執行看到小數位非常長 ...

2018-10-25 09:40 0 2380 推薦指數:

查看詳情

C#算術運算導致溢出的錯誤

如果是在fill datatable時報這個錯,是因為所查詢的數據中有在數據庫中為NUMBER類型的字段,這種類型C#中不能識別,需TO_CHAR轉換成字符型,就不會再報這個錯了。 e.g. SELECT NUM FROM SCOTT;//程序中使用這句會報溢出的錯誤    SELECT ...

Thu Feb 09 17:31:00 CST 2017 0 1876
關於C#中的算術運算

+ 1的時候,編譯器會提示出錯: 在申明x變量程序編譯會報錯。 但下面申明的變量a,b進行相加可 ...

Thu Aug 16 17:57:00 CST 2018 0 837
c#基礎入門(算術運算符++ --)

運算符又名操作符是用於運算的符號,作用於一個或多個的操作數。(操作數:參與運算的數據。) 運算符++和-- ++,叫做自加運算符。比如今天22號,明年長了一天,用代碼寫出來是這樣: Number++;與Number=Number+1;作用相同,都是變量的值 ...

Sun Nov 05 19:12:00 CST 2017 0 1386
[筆記]C#基礎入門(九)——C#算術運算

加:+ 。加號有2個用途:當用加號連接兩個數字,會計算出這兩個數字的和。比如: 另一種情況,當加號兩邊包含字符串的時候,會把兩邊的表達式連接成新的字符串。比如: 因為"2.2"是字符串,所以9也被轉換為"9",+起的作用是連接字符串 減 ...

Mon Mar 27 03:52:00 CST 2017 0 2790
圖像的算術運算

本次教程我們將概述圖像的算數運算,眾所周知,數學中有着加減乘除運算,同樣的,圖像也是如此,它的本質實際上就是一個矩陣,所以圖像也存在着加法、減法、位運算等等算數運算。 加法 使用cv2.add()將兩個圖像相加,可以使用numpy中的矩陣加法來實現。但是在opencv中加法是飽和操作,也就是有上限 ...

Sat Dec 04 00:32:00 CST 2021 0 97
Logstash 算術運算操作

需求:input為json,output為ES,需使用filter提取json中的某個字段,並執行加法、加法、乘法等算法操作 思路:mutate過濾器+ruby過濾器實現 避坑:根據ES及Logstash版本 參考官網API 配置: input {"timestamp ...

Fri Oct 05 17:04:00 CST 2018 0 1499
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M